Question 5
Let Z be a standard normal random variable:
(a) If P(Z > z) = 0.01, find z.
(b) If P(-ta < Z < ta) = 0.95, find ta.
(c) If P(-b < Z < b) = 0.99, find b.
Question 6
(a) If X is a normal random variable with a mean of 500 and a standard deviation of 110, find P(X > 800).
(b) If X is a normal random variable with a mean of 500 and a standard deviation of 120, find P(X > 800).
